Girls in the Game is a non-profit organization founded in 1995 with a mission to empower all girls to be gamechangers. Through a variety of after-school programs, summer camps, and city-wide events, Girls in the Game provides girls aged 7-18 with direct opportunities to learn and practice sports, improve their physical fitness, gain knowledge about nutrition and health, and develop crucial leadership skills. Their programs are designed to be inclusive and accessible, aiming to build confidence, courage, and resilience in young girls, particularly those from under-resourced communities. By fostering a supportive environment, Girls in the Game helps girls realize their strength and potential both on and off the field.

Girls in the Game primarily operates within the United States, with its national headquarters in Chicago and established program sites in other U.S. cities including Baltimore, Dallas, and Bloomington-Normal, IL. Girls in the Game announced an official partnership with Chicago Fire FC. This collaboration aims to expand access to soccer for girls across Chicago, providing new opportunities for participation, skill development, and engagement in the sport....more

Girls in the Game was awarded a $15,000 grant from The DICK’S Sporting Goods Foundation's Sports Matter Program. These funds will directly support the organization's efforts to provide quality sports-based youth development programming to girls....more
